Lawyer Says Chad Johnson Has the 'Mental Agility of a Small Soap Dish'

On Cincinnati's local radio station 1530AM Homer this morning, host Alan Cutler had on attorney Eric Deters. Deters is representing a class action suit against Bengals WR Chad Johnson over a raffle that winners didn't receive their prizes.

When asked about Ocho Cinco not being very bright, Deters responded:
"No not at all. Mental agility of a small soap dish."

"It's a Greek tragedy. It's a Shakespearean tragedy. It's all the talent, all the fun, the city loves him, and he just ... for no good reason at all ... turns against the entire city."


The interview starts at the 3:15 mark with Reds talk, and then it moves into the Chad Johnson trial at 7:30. Deters even speculated that he's heard rumors that Chad Johnson won't even show up for the trial and even suggested that he is struggling financially after failing to pay property taxes.

He also touches on the possibility Johnson may have perjured himself in his deposition. He also got off this blast:

"The intellectual capacity there is lacking ... I don't understand how he can understand a playbook."
The trial is set for June 30th.
